Designed by
Title
Los Angeles, California, USA - 10 March 2019: Illustrative Editorial, Celanese website homepage. Celanese logo visible #190499828
Description
Los Angeles, California, USA - 10 March 2019: Illustrative Editorial, Celanese website homepage. Celanese logo visible on screen
This image is editorial